Transaction 1cec61ef439b78b954b53143461d7402a61b620c143608951557fd7d98249060
1 Input
1 Output
-
1cec61ef439b78b954b53143461d7402a61b620c143608951557fd7d98249060:0
- value
- 28665
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 464ba28ec30b7102f723017c4be7a320ca80f66a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Qgue62Z2sNKmbNiigLtP4T2rdtkP3d7L